Subject: Memtrace cut-over complete

Team,

Cut-over to Memtrace v2 for GPU memory profiling finished last night. Old v1 agents are disabled; any tickets referencing v1 dashboards should be closed as resolved-by-migration. Sampling overhead is now under 2% and allocation traces include kernel names. Known gap: profiles older than 30 days were not migrated. Point customers at the v2 docs for setup questions. For reference when troubleshooting, the agent now runs with the following configuration.

settings of bagaf-bawip:
[aldax]
port = 5000
region = south-4
host = aldax.brasklabs.corp
team = brivan
timeout_ms = 2000
retries = 2

Welcome to the Transcode Platform team at Veldrow Media. Our farm, codenamed Prismcut, converts uploaded masters into streaming renditions across twelve worker pools. Before you can submit jobs, you'll need access to the Prismcut scheduler API, which gates all encode requests and priority overrides. Please read the capacity guidelines first — misconfigured presets have caused pool-wide backlogs before. Treat the credential below as strictly confidential and never commit it to a repo. Your provisioned key for the scheduler is as follows.

app token of tawig-hahog = zpat3_3iv

Welcome to the Keyspin rotation utility! Every quarter, Keyspin cycles the signing credentials for our internal Braidworks services. Most of it is automated, but the bootstrap step is manual: you run `keyspin init --env staging`, confirm the vault handle it prints, and then wait for the green checkmark in the Lanternfield dashboard. Don't skip the checkmark — half the incidents we've had came from impatient inits. Once rotation completes, update your local env file. Add the following line to .env.staging:

env line for fajop-taguf: VAULT_KEY20=82a8caa7b14c704c3638

- [ ] Off-site run: collect the Skyle S-4 drone from the Bramford tower for servicing at Otterly Repairs. Confirm props are removed and packed separately, and the flight logs are exported before departure. Driver signs the custody slip at both ends. On arrival, the driver follows the confidential hand-over instruction listed directly below.

handover note for yagep-tagef: the fenok sorwyn courier leaves the fraok sileth sorax ledger at gate 2873 under passcode 476683